Ich habe eine TabelleWie wähle ich den ersten oder letzten Wert von Telefonnummern aus?
select * from TEL_NUM
+----+---------+----------|
| id | TEL_NUM |REG_DATE |
+----+---------+----------+
| 1 | 6111 |20150101 |
| 2 | 6112 |20150102 |
| 3 | 6112 |20150102 |
| 4 | 6112 |20150103 |
| 5 | 6111 |20150103 |
| 6 | 6113 |20150103 |
| 7 | 6113 |20150104 |
| 8 | 6113 |20150105 |
| 9 | 6113 |20150106 |
+----+---------+----------+
In meinem Fall habe ich Datensatz anzuzeigen nur 3 Zeilen, weil es nur 3 Tel.-Nummer mit verschiedenen aktuellen Stand ist. Wie wählt man eine Telefonnummer? Sollte ich max
Datum verwenden? Ich brauche, wie oft sie jedes andere Datum für alle Daten in der Tabelle aufgerufen haben. Wie diese Informationen:
6111 einmal aufgerufen, 2015 01 01 6112 genannt 2-mal auf 2015 01 02 6112 einmal aufgerufen, 2015 01 03 6111 genannt einmal auf 2015 01 03 6113 genannt einmal 2015 01 03 6113 genannt einmal 2015 genannt 01 04 6113 einmal 2015 01 05 6113 einmal 2015 genannt 01 06
Leichter zu beantworten, wenn Sie die Spalten und Ausgaben angeben, die Sie erwarten. Gruppieren nach Datum/Nummer? – dbmitch